Transaction 823a12638b3144edd98d35ff28b2e0cc431f5f77c1c913da9f805319abaf1d22
2 Input
2 Outputs
- 823a12638b3144edd98d35ff28b2e0cc431f5f77c1c913da9f805319abaf1d22:0
- 823a12638b3144edd98d35ff28b2e0cc431f5f77c1c913da9f805319abaf1d22:1
value 360753
address 12rqWDp6VyfjDQ51MF2uQZdeNm543eokVb
value 11111940
address 15hUrtwWSgxdtsKpysT1Bn2VGetyUmpoSy